### Account Recovery: Stockweave Reconciliation Job

For the weekly sync: the Stockweave inventory reconciliation job runs under a dedicated account that locks after repeated ledger-write failures. When locked, nightly counts drift and the Ferncastle warehouse dashboard goes stale. Recovery steps: pause the scheduler, clear the failed-write queue, then reinstate the account through the Keystead console. The console's final confirmation screen asks for the recovery passphrase given below.

strongbox words: oliael-gilax-lamael

Step 4: Rebuilding the autocomplete index for Quillbar. The index rebuild on the Tarnow cluster takes roughly 40 minutes because it tokenizes every historical query log before merging segments. Do not approve a deploy that skips the warm-up phase, as cold shards cause p99 latency spikes. Verify the rebuild job's artifact is signed before promotion; the pipeline rejects unsigned bundles. The deploy key used for promotion follows.

deploy key for fafof-yaguf: bky4_zHj6

# InkLedger Environments

InkLedger, our PDF invoice renderer, runs in three environments: dev, staging, and production. Each environment has its own font cache, template bucket, and render queue. New team members should verify staging parity before promoting any template change. Please read each setting carefully before editing anything. The staging environment currently uses the following configuration values.

deployment values, yadup-tajof:
oliath:
  log_level: debug
  metrics_host: metrics.oliath.zemvarlabs.internal
  pool_size: 4